    The auto save is always the save slot one grouping.
    Edit: Also, unfortunately the save files in TS4 do not save under what we name them, unlike TS3. I am not sure if the .save.ver# files are necessary, I'll get back to you on that later.

    2nd Edit: One moment, are you telling me that there is more than one autosave? From my experience so far there has only been one and it only saves when I do. At one time I had been playing for a long while without saving manually and my game crashed. I thought "no big deal" because I had assumed that the autosave would have had me covered. I started up the game and discovered that I had lost 5 hours worth of game time instead. So far, I find the autosave function rather useless..
